ART. 1 – GENERAL INFORMATION ON THE EVENT

NOVA Eroica Switzerland will take place on Saturday 15th June 2024 in Sion capital of the Valais (Switzerland).

NOVA Eroica Switzerland is an international amateur cycling event that takes place mainly on white gravel roads. In the current rules & regulations, NOVA Eroica Switzerland will be referred to as Event or Race.

The event will occur on road open t traffic. Accordingly, participants must comply with Federal Road Traffic Laws (LCR in French) as well as follow instructions from directors, managers and personnel of the race.

This regulation is subject to change up until the day of the event in the interest of the riders and their security. If needed, participants will be informed by electronic means (e-mail, Organizer’s website and social networks) of significant changes.


ART. 2 – BICYCLES & EQUIPMENT

The two routes are open to vintage bike and all bikes. Electric bike are unauthorized.

Each participant must have on him/her throughout the ride and for the duration of the event:

  • a rigid helmet with chinstrap attached,
  • a mobile phone with a charged battery,
  • a bib and the road map with the emergency number,
  • a hydration (water bottle or hydration bag) system.

Motorized assistance or follower vehicles on the course are formally prohibited.

All costs arising from technical support (including spare parts) are the responsibility of each participant.

ART. 4 – ROUTES and STARTING TIMES

NOVA Eroica Switzerland offers two different routes :

  • Via Gusto Lungo : 49km/270mD+;
  • Via Gusto Corto : 23 km/90mD+.

Routes will be signposted but each rider is expected to use the "Eroica map". The maps and GPS routes may be consulted and downloaded from the Routes page of the website.

The Organization will guarantee the presence of a vehicle at the start and finish that will follow the race.

Starting times are as follows :

  • Via Gusto Lungo : 4:00 pm
  • Via Gusto Corto : 4:30 pm

ART. 9 – CUT-OFF TIME & WITHDRAWALS

Participants must follow the compulsory hours of neutralization, for security reasons. These barriers correspond to the hours from which it will be no longer be possible to continue the race from the relevant control post.

  • GRÔNE | Salle Recto-Verso (km 11) : 12:00 pm
  • CHALAIS | Arche des Crétillons (km 17) : 02:00 pm
  • CHIPPIS | Cour de l’école primaire (km 20) : 03:00 pm
  • GRANGES | Crêperie L’Ho’Ho’Ho (km 28) : 04:00 pm
  • SION | Place de la Planta (km 38) : 05:00 pm

If a participant wishes to give up, he/she must announce to any checkpoints set up by the Organizer (Grône, Chalais, Chippis or Granges). They must report to the postmaster, who removes the bib number and tells them the means of repatriation. Anyone abandoning outside checkpoints must immediately report their abandonment to the Organisation management through the emergency number shown on the road book.

Any participant victim to a fall, mechanical breakage or physical failure and who could not reach the repatriation points by themselves is required to immediately report his/her abandonment to the race management using the emergency number indicated on the road book. The final vehicle (broom wagon) will only support cases authorized by the race management.
